Job Description A Construction Superintendent is responsible for overseeing large-scale commercial construction projects, particularly within the healthcare, medical, institutional, or lab sectors. This role involves providing multi-level supervision across field operations, coordinating with subcontractors, and managing project schedules. The Superintendent plays a crucial role in project administration, ensuring safety compliance and tracking production in alignment with company standards and client expectations. This position requires str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ills, as well as the ability to manage complex logistics and mentor field personnel. Candidates should possess at least 7 years of experience as a Superintendent in general contracting, with ground-up commercial experience on projects ranging from $15-35M. Responsibilities
